Duet WiFi 2 and Duet 5 +5Mini Connect to DWC Issues
Several months ago I started having issues with these two boards connecting to the DWC. Both boards boot up normally and most of the time they connect to my network and generate the correct IP address. I have them on fixed IP addresses. Often they will stop processing and show a blank screen. Sometimes if I close the tab and reopen it it will connect, sometimes I have to close the browser and reopen it. Sometimes nothing works and I have reboot the Duet's sometimes I have to reboot the computer. I can't find anything that consistently works but if I screw around with it long enough (which I usually have to do) I eventually get it to connect. Again, the problem and symptoms occur regularly with both boards. Once they finally connect they are pretty stable but reconnect a few times while the printer is running. Any ideas what is causing this? Last, the DWC seems to find the printer because the tab title changes to Duet Web Control but nothing loads after that. Thanks
@JADoglio Please post the output from running M122 so we can see what the versions are of the firmware you are running. It would also probably help if you post your config.g file. Also what version of DWC are you using? What has happened to your setup since it was working ok? Have you upgraded anything? Changed the WiFi router etc? Added something new to your network? How are you reserving the IP addresses you are using for your printers to ensure that your router is not giving the same address to another device?
Do you have any other printers on the same network using RRF are they working ok?
Hope this helps. Thanks
Set fixed IP address in router for all my printers including the RepRap printers.
No other Duet Devices available
Only upgrade was DWC and Firmware
DWC 3.4.6
Firmware 3.4.6
WiFi Server 1.27m122
=== Diagnostics ===
RepRapFirmware for Duet 3 Mini 5+ version 3.4.6 (2023-07-21 14:09:13) running on Duet 3 Mini5plus WiFi (standalone mode)
Board ID: 5FTQV-B396U-D65J0-40KMQ-KZ03Z-HQ1PY
Used output buffers: 1 of 40 (40 max)
=== RTOS ===
Static ram: 103712
Dynamic ram: 111348 of which 60 recycled
Never used RAM 23160, free system stack 110 words
Tasks: NETWORK(notifyWait,138.5%,199) HEAT(notifyWait,1.5%,320) Move(notifyWait,6.6%,265) CanReceiv(notifyWait,0.0%,941) CanSender(notifyWait,0.0%,334) CanClock(delaying,0.6%,342) TMC(notifyWait,50.7%,72) MAIN(running,15.4%,425) IDLE(ready,0.8%,30) AIN(delaying,34.9%,263), total 248.9%
Owned mutexes:
=== Platform ===
Last reset 44:01:03 ago, cause: power up
Last software reset at 2023-08-21 12:45, reason: User, GCodes spinning, available RAM 27024, slot 1
Software reset code 0x0003 HFSR 0x00000000 CFSR 0x00000000 ICSR 0x00000000 BFAR 0xe000ed38 SP 0x00000000 Task MAIN Freestk 0 n/a
Error status: 0x04
Aux0 errors 0,0,0
MCU revision 3, ADC conversions started 158464171, completed 158464169, timed out 0, errs 0
Step timer max interval 1471
MCU temperature: min 21.8, current 31.4, max 47.2
Supply voltage: min 23.7, current 23.9, max 23.9, under voltage events: 0, over voltage events: 0, power good: yes
Heap OK, handles allocated/used 99/0, heap memory allocated/used/recyclable 2048/310/310, gc cycles 0
Events: 0 queued, 0 completed
Driver 0: standstill, SG min 0, read errors 0, write errors 0, ifcnt 12, reads 53372, writes 12, timeouts 0, DMA errors 0, CC errors 0
Driver 1: standstill, SG min 0, read errors 0, write errors 0, ifcnt 12, reads 53371, writes 12, timeouts 1, DMA errors 0, CC errors 0, failedOp 0x41
Driver 2: standstill, SG min 0, read errors 0, write errors 0, ifcnt 12, reads 53371, writes 12, timeouts 0, DMA errors 0, CC errors 0
Driver 3: standstill, SG min 0, read errors 0, write errors 0, ifcnt 12, reads 53370, writes 12, timeouts 1, DMA errors 0, CC errors 0, failedOp 0x71
Driver 4: standstill, SG min 0, read errors 0, write errors 0, ifcnt 12, reads 53372, writes 12, timeouts 0, DMA errors 0, CC errors 0
Driver 5: standstill, SG min 0, read errors 0, write errors 0, ifcnt 12, reads 53371, writes 12, timeouts 0, DMA errors 0, CC errors 0
Driver 6: standstill, SG min 0, read errors 0, write errors 0, ifcnt 12, reads 53371, writes 12, timeouts 0, DMA errors 0, CC errors 0
Date/time: 2023-09-09 12:12:15
Cache data hit count 4294967295
Slowest loop: 109.56ms; fastest: 0.11ms
=== Storage ===
Free file entries: 10
SD card 0 detected, interface speed: 22.5MBytes/sec
SD card longest read time 4.4ms, write time 2.3ms, max retries 0
=== Move ===
DMs created 83, segments created 24, maxWait 412853ms, bed compensation in use: none, comp offset 0.000
=== MainDDARing ===
Scheduled moves 53818, completed 53818, hiccups 0, stepErrors 0, LaErrors 0, Underruns [16, 0, 1], CDDA state -1
=== AuxDDARing ===
Scheduled moves 0, completed 0, hiccups 0, stepErrors 0, LaErrors 0, Underruns [0, 0, 0], CDDA state -1
=== Heat ===
Bed heaters 0 -1 -1 -1, chamber heaters -1 -1 -1 -1, ordering errs 0
Heater 0 is on, I-accum = 0.2
Heater 1 is on, I-accum = 0.3
=== GCodes ===
Segments left: 0
Movement lock held by null
HTTP is idle in state(s) 0
Telnet is idle in state(s) 0
File is idle in state(s) 0
USB is idle in state(s) 0
Aux is idle in state(s) 0
Trigger is idle in state(s) 0
Queue is idle in state(s) 0
LCD is idle in state(s) 0
SBC is idle in state(s) 0
Daemon is idle in state(s) 0
Aux2 is idle in state(s) 0
Autopause is idle in state(s) 0
Code queue is empty
=== CAN ===
Messages queued 1426175, received 0, lost 0, boc 0
Longest wait 0ms for reply type 0, peak Tx sync delay 0, free buffers 18 (min 18), ts 792320/0/0
Tx timeouts 0,0,792319,0,0,633854 last cancelled message type 4514 dest 127
=== Network ===
Slowest loop: 96.45ms; fastest: 0.00ms
Responder states: HTTP(0) HTTP(0) HTTP(0) HTTP(0) FTP(0) Telnet(0)
HTTP sessions: 1 of 8
= WiFi =
Interface state: active
Module is connected to access point
Failed messages: pending 0, notready 0, noresp 0
WiFi firmware version 1.27
WiFi MAC address d8:bf:c0:14:df:67
WiFi Vcc 3.33, reset reason Power up
WiFi flash size 2097152, free heap 25952
WiFi IP address
WiFi signal strength -61dBm, mode 802.11n, reconnections 0, sleep mode modem
Clock register 00002002
Socket states: 0 0 0 0 0 0 0 0 -
Sounds like an similar issue I've previously run into with the same setup and it turned out to be a SD card issue. The solution that worked for me was that I took a different SD card, correctly formatted it to FAT32 if I remember correctly and than copied the files from the SD card in the duet to the new SD card, also make sure to save a back up somewhere.
If you boot up the page (in chrome), then right mouse button click inspect, and than go to the tab console, it may log an error (in my case) that it couldn't find the WWW folder which pointed me to exchanging the SD card.
@Tricep-terry Thanks I will give that a try.
@KenW Thanks for the advice and the article. Both were helpful and when I disconnected my second mesh repeater it seemed to be the problem. Looks like I need to relocate the repeater...